The Art of Teaching Embroidery, RevisedThe best selling guide to teaching embroidery, completely revised and updated to reflect today’s technology. The only book of its kind available For teachers of needlework at all levels. Over 100 pages packed with information on: types of teaching, including Internet, how to create teaching vehicles, pricing materials, lesson plans, visual aids, finances, copyrights, proposals, portfolios, biographies, resumes, personal contracts, writing instruction booklets, the teacher as a professional, useful Internet sites, plus samples of actual paperwork.
